Stone Ridge to New York

Updated: 28 May 2026

The commute from Stone Ridge to New York City is approximately 400 km. The most common route is via I-95 N. During peak hours, this can take 5-6 hours due to heavy traffic. Public transit options include the Amtrak train from DC.

Total Distance: 400 km driving, 350 km air distance.
Fastest Way
Train during off-peak hours takes 4.5 hours.
Cheapest Way
Public transit via train is the most cost-effective.
